Norway regulators postpone TeliaSonera/Tele2 decision

The competition authority of Norway has postponed its decision on whether to approve TeliaSonera’s acquisition of Tele2’s Norwegian operations, according to Reuters.

The watchdog, Konkurransetilsynet, has allegedly received a new proposal from TeliaSonera which it wants to consider before making a final decision.

“Given that we’ve now received a new proposal on alleviating measures, the new deadline is set to February 5,” a senior executive of the competition authority told reporters.

TeliaSonera revealed plans to acquire Tele2’s Norwegian arm for $744 million in July 2014, but later in December, Konkurransetilsynet said that it intended to refute the deal.
